TP钱包价格显示的全面解析:从高效支付到Golang实现策略

导言:TP钱包作为数字资产管理与支付的枢纽,价格显示不仅是用户体验的核心,也是支付结算、风控和合规的基础。本文从高效能市场支付、高级网络通信、行业发展、数字经济创新、智能支付服务及Golang实现几个维度,给出系统化分析与落地建议。

一、价格显示的核心要素

1. 数据来源与可信度:合并主流交易所、去中心化交易对及链上喂价,采用加权中位数或截尾平均减少异常值影响。对关键pair启用价格预言机或多节点签名的上链证明来增强不可抵赖性。

2. 延迟与一致性:不同终端必须在可接受的毫秒级差异内呈现一致价格,采用时序同步与事件溯源保证历史重放一致性。

3. 并发与扩展:价格订阅、缓存与推送需支持数百万并发连接,设计无共享瓶颈的读多写少架构。

二、高效能市场支付的联动需求

1. 结算速率与滑点控制:在支付路径选择中将显示价与预估滑点、手续费、矿工确认时间一并展示,允许用户锁定短期兑换率。

2. 分布式流动性路由:结合链上聚合器与链下撮合,实时显示可达的最优汇率并标注来源与深度。

3. 风险提示与fallback策略:当主价源异常时自动回退至二级喂价并提示用户,或启用时间窗内自动重报价。

三、高级网络通信设计

1. 推模型与拉模型并存:对低频用户采用REST+短轮询,高频行情订阅采用WebSocket或gRPC流,关键事件走推送通知。

2. 网络拓扑与边缘部署:在多区域部署价格聚合与缓存节点,结合CDN与边缘计算降低延迟并提升可用性。

3. 安全性与抗攻击:使用TLS双向认证、消息签名、防止重放攻击,并对行情请求做速率限制与异常检测。

四、行业发展与监管考量

1. 合规化呈现:展示价格时附带数据来源、更新时间戳、以及是否受监管预言机验证,在必要时提供审计链路。

2. 标准化协作:推动行业内价格数据格式与接口标准,便于跨平台互通与可替换性。

3. 市场教育:对普通用户以可视化提示解释价格波动、溢出风险与交易成本,降低误操作率。

五、数字经济创新场景

1. 微支付与计费:精确实时价格支持按使用量结算的微支付场景,结合闪电网络或Layer2降低交易成本。

2. 代币化资产与动态定价:对法币挂钩资产或收益凭证实时估值,支持智能合约触发的自动再平衡。

3. 数据资产化:价格历史与聚合质量自身可作为数据产品对外开放,形成新的收入模型。

六、智能支付服务的增值方向

1. AI驱动的路由与定价:用机器学习预测短期流动性/滑点,动态优化支付路径并提前提示大额交易的市场影响。

2. 个性化费率与信用:基于用户历史行为与链上信贷评分,提供差异化手续费或担保额度。

3. 事务一致性与自动赔付:对因延迟或喂价问题造成损失者,启用自动化仲裁与赔付机制以提升信任。

七、Golang在价格显示与支付系统中的角色

1. 性能与并发:Golang天然适合构建并发密集型的行情聚合与推送服务,goroutine与channel便于构建轻量级并发流水线。

2. 网络与RPC支持:借助gRPC/protobuf实现高效二进制流传输,结合HTTP/2可实现低延迟多路复用。

3. 实践要点:使用context控制请求生命周期,合理设计无锁读多写少缓存,结合Redis或mmap提升读性能;对外部依赖使用熔断器与限流策略。

4. 监控与可观测性:结合Prometheus、OpenTelemetry采集指标与分布式追踪,快速定位延迟或数据偏差来源。

八、架构建议与实施路线

1. 分层架构:行情采集层-聚合与验证层-缓存与订阅层-展示与支付层,每层独立伸缩并有明确契约。

2. SLA指标:定义价格显示的可用性、更新时间、最大偏差与数据来源透明度,做为运维与合规KPI。

3. 灾备与演练:定期进行价格源失效、网络分区与突发流量演练,验证回退与赔付流程。

结语:价格显示不仅是数值的展示,更是连接市场流动性、支付执行、合规与用户信任的核心。通过合理的数据治理、先进的网络通信、智能化服务和以Golang为核心的高并发实现,TP钱包可以在保障准确性与低延迟的同时,推动数字支付与经济创新的深入融合。

作者:林枫-Rand发布时间:2025-12-17 12:56:44

评论

SkyWalker

很全面的技术与产品结合分析,尤其喜欢Golang部分的实践建议。

小鱼儿

对于普通用户来说,希望看到更多关于价格误差如何赔付的案例说明。

CryptoNerd

建议补充下不同链上预言机成本对显示延迟的影响,实用性会更强。

王博士

文章对架构与SLA的强调很到位,能推动钱包走向企业级可靠性。

相关阅读